Java 初学者的第一个 SpringBoot 系统

Java 初学者的第一个 SpringBoot 系统

对编程初学者而言,都存在一个 “第一个系统” 的问题。有些学习者找不到自己的 “第一个系统”,他们即使再努力也没有办法了解完整的系统,即使他们把教科书里的所有程序都跑通了。但是,面对拥有一定体量的现实中的应用程序,他们还是无法理解。这就是 “第一个系统 “的问题。

为了掌握编程技术,学习者一定要学会自己的 “第一个系统”。这有两个里程碑,1000 行程序规模的系统和 10000 行规模的应用程序。一旦学习者能熟练的掌握 10000 行左右规模的系统的时候。他已经入门了。

通用代码生成器是一种生成 Web 数据库应用系统的编程工具,它可以方便的生成一个数据库表到几十个数据库表的应用程序。很强大,也很方便。它能为编程初学者提供助力,方便的生成编程学习者的 “第一个系统”。

Java 是一种面向对象的编程语言,是一种跨平台的通用编程语言。过去二十多年间,Java 是主力的应用编程语言。积累了海量的框架和写成的产品代码。直至今日,Java 仍是一种岗位众多的主力编程语言。应此,对编程初学者而言,掌握 Java 语言仍然是非常重要的。

通用代码生成器是程序员给程序员写的工具,是程序员的瑞士军刀。欢迎大家使用。Java 通用代码生成器光,支持 SpringBoot 和 MyBatis 技术栈,可以导出常见的 Excel,PDF,Word 和 PPT 数据格式,是一种便利强大的 Java 通用代码生成器。本主题的技术视频介绍了 Java 初学者如何使用光生成他的第一个 SpringBoot 系统,视频请见:https://www.bilibili.com/video/BV1nZimYKEbj/

Java 通用代码生成器光已发布 2.4.0 电音之王 TechnoKing 版本尝鲜版九。生成界面美化,添加了高辨识度的焦点图片。完善了数据库自动反射功能,完善了前端代码生成,完善了枚举和哑数据模式。后端登录界面添加了默认的用户名和密码。更多缺陷修复,更多测试。已接近 Beta 质量。

电音之王尝鲜版九是最近几个版本中最完善的,修复了不少缺陷,添加了不少很实用的功能。并且,添加了一些 UI 装饰,原来,光比较朴素,现在,光和其他通用代码生成器拥有一致的装饰程度。SpringBoot 和 MyBatis 架构的应用程序在后起的语言和技术栈的挑战之下,仍然拥有最多的用户。电音之王尝鲜版九是最完善的 Java 通用代码生成器,您值得一看。本期视频介绍了电音之王尝鲜版九生成 MySQL 和枚举示例的详细过程。介绍视频请见:

https://www.bilibili.com/video/BV1T6zrYNEMD/

https://www.bilibili.com/video/BV1gUBRYVEKu/

Java 通用代码生成器光,电音之王尝鲜版九将强大的生产力赋能广大程序员。无论是新开发的软件还是通过遗留数据库反射以再次开发的遗留项目,您都可以使用动词算子式通用代码生成器的强大生产力大大加速研发速度。

项目地址:https://gitee.com/jerryshensjf/LightSBMEU

二进制发布版地址:https://gitee.com/jerryshensjf/LightSBMEU/attach_files

Java通用代码生成器光

新版本发布

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版九。界面美化,完善了数据库自动反射功能,完善了前端代码生成,完善了枚举和哑数据模式。更多缺陷修复,更多测试。已接近Beta质量。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版八。完善支持数据库自动反射功能和多对多候选功能。完善了元数据和数据编辑器。在尝鲜版七基础上有多处缺陷修正和功能增强。 补充了一些缺失的功能。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版七。支持数据库自动反射功能和多对多候选功能。完善了元数据和数据编辑器。在尝鲜版六基础上有多处缺陷修正和功能增强。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版六。支持枚举和哑数据模式。支持Nodejs 21,18和14。消除了95%的前端EsLint编译警告并隐藏全部。在尝鲜版五基础上有多处缺陷修正和功能增强。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版五,已发布。 此版本在尝鲜版四基础上有错误修正。

电音之王支持日期与日期时间,支持修改自己的资料和密码。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版四,在尝鲜版三基础上有错误修正。

电音之王支持三大部分生成功能群,即高级定制功能群,部分生成功能群,和自动生成差异版本功能群,即支持上传同一项目的两个模板,自动生成差异版本,支持多次,全程使用代码生成器。可以从源码建构。支持Go语言和Rust语言兼容性。

电音之王也支持三大变形功能群,即动态椰子树功能群,动词否定功能群和字段否定功能群。非常强大,非常方便。

电音之王支持四种数据导出格式,即Excel,PDF,PPT和Word。

电音之王支持三种复杂版面,即父子表,树表和树父子表。

电音之王支持三种图形报表。并支持三种图表类型:折线图,柱状图和饼图。

版本与简介

本代码生成器最新版是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版九。界面美化,完善了数据库自动反射功能,完善了前端代码生成,完善了枚举和哑数据模式。更多缺陷修复,更多测试。已接近Beta质量。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版八。完善支持数据库自动反射功能和多对多候选功能。完善了元数据和数据编辑器。在尝鲜版七基础上有多处缺陷修正和功能增强。 补充了一些缺失的功能。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版七。支持数据库自动反射功能和多对多候选功能。完善了元数据和数据编辑器。在尝鲜版六基础上有多处缺陷修正和功能增强。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版六。支持枚举和哑数据模式。支持Nodejs 21,18和14。消除了95%的前端EsLint编译警告并隐藏全部。在尝鲜版五基础上有多处缺陷修正和功能增强。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版五,在尝鲜版四基础上有错误修正。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版四,在尝鲜版三基础上有错误修正。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版三。在尝鲜版二基础上有增强和修正。

Java通用代码生成器光2.4.0电音之王TechnoKing版本尝鲜版二,在尝鲜版基础上有错误修正。

Java通用代码生成器光2.3.0文明版本Beta11版。可以从源码建构。是光2.3.0文明版本的最后一个版本。

Java通用代码生成器光2.3.0文明版本Beta10版。可以从源码建构。支持Go语言和Rust语言兼容性。重新格式化了所有的SGS2模板。

Beta8版修复了没有登录模块的项目的代码生成的缺陷。所有示例皆可以顺利生成代码生成物。

Beta7版彻底排查修复了前端权限系统,并更新了文档,已接近候选(RC)版质量。

Beta6版彻底检查和增强了弹性登录模块,并检查修复了Oracle代码生成物。

Beta5版全面增强了模版向导功能的界面操作,并全面检查修复了English语言版本。

Beta4是个修复与增强版本,修复了前端登录权限系统和复杂版面功能。

Beta版有文档更新,并支持可以设置的SQL脚本的表名和字段名的中文注释。

尝鲜版19在尝鲜版18基础上有功能改进。

尝鲜版18完善了前端复杂版面功能,至此,文明版本所有规划功能均已实现。

尝鲜版17修复了一些运行时错误。

尝鲜版15支持图形报表,使用了Echarts图形库。支持折线图,柱状图和饼图三种图形报表,支持原始数据和累加数据两种数据格式。

尝鲜版14是一个缺陷修复版本,修复了尝鲜版8以来的所有跨域和功能缺陷。

尝鲜版8版本最大特色是一键生成前端和后端,共享一套登录权限系统,session,token等信息不需要人工设置,默认生成,前端是基于Vue的,您可以使用此独立Vue前端管理系统。等前端项目生成完成复杂版面和报表功能后,即可进入Beta阶段。

尝鲜版6的Excel模板向导界面全面支持新功能。等前端界面完全支持新功能后即可进入Beta阶段。

光2.3.0文明尝鲜版5添加了PPT数据导出功能。

文明版本新增ShiroAuth弹性登录模块,使用Apache Shiro权限框架。新增三种复杂版面。包括父子表,树表和树父子表。新增三种报表。使用Echarts报表框架。包括报表,带数据网格的报表和计划与执行对比报表,带双数据网格。显著增强编译错与编译警告功能,增强更准确的错误信息和域对象簿记检查功能。请在本站附件处下载二进制发行版。

其中ShiroAuth模块。使用Apache Shiro权限框架。本弹性登录模块具有强大的变形能力。您可以指定User,Role,Privilege的具体对象。系统会严格校验,并生成相应的Shiro登录模块。完全无需人工编程。注意,Privilege对象的数据由系统生成,您无需配置。Role会自动增加admin和user两个Role。admin和user都自动关联所有权限。但是admin可以访问User,Role,Privilege三个对象,而user不行。系统会在User表中新增admin和jerry两个用户。其中amdin的角色是admin。jerry的角色是user。用户的密码您可以以明文设置。系统自动把密码转化为密文。若您未设置。amdin的密码为admin。而jerry的密码为jerry。

项目图片

Image description

新的大版本号

现在新的大版本号是光2.4.0 电音之王TechnoKing 短名TK

输入图片说明

百度话题

#通用代码生成器#

介绍视频

电音之王尝鲜版九,介绍视频请见

https://www.bilibili.com/video/BV1T6zrYNEMD/

https://www.bilibili.com/video/BV1gUBRYVEKu/

电音之王尝鲜版八,介绍视频请见 https://www.bilibili.com/video/BV1Q1WjeSEwW/

电音之王尝鲜版七,介绍视频请见 https://www.bilibili.com/video/BV1MLeTe1EmN/

电音之王尝鲜版六,介绍视频请见 https://www.bilibili.com/video/BV1Cf421Z7PF/

https://www.bilibili.com/video/BV1yD421j7UP/

2.4.0 电音之王尝鲜版五,介绍视频请见https://www.bilibili.com/video/BV1Wh4y1r7Pa/

2.4.0 电音之王尝鲜版四,介绍视频请见https://www.bilibili.com/video/BV1sx4y1X7XM/

2.4.0 电音之王尝鲜版三,介绍视频请见https://www.bilibili.com/video/BV1394y1q744/

2.4.0 电音之王尝鲜版二,支持日期和日期时间,支持修改自己的资料和密码,支持三大部分生成功能群,支持上传同一项目两个版本的Excel模板生成差异版本,视频请见: https://www.bilibili.com/video/BV1W8411Z7MK/

2.3.0 文明Beta10版,从源码构建,视频请见:

https://www.bilibili.com/video/BV1AY4y197dB/

三大变形功能群,即动态椰子树功能群,动词否定功能群和字段否定功能群,是动词算子式代码生成器的强大功能,使它可以适配多种代码规范和各种场景。现在 Java 通用代码生成器光 2.3.0 文明 Beta8 版,发布了三大变形功能群介绍视频上下集。请见:

上集:https://www.bilibili.com/video/BV1pg411n7Mg/

下集:https://www.bilibili.com/video/BV18D4y1879F/

Beta7版 B站介绍视频

https://www.bilibili.com/video/BV1gD4y147oK/

Beta6版 B站介绍视频

https://www.bilibili.com/video/BV1he4y1a7VT/

Beta4版 B站介绍视频

https://www.bilibili.com/video/BV1Jm4y1A7nW/

Beta2版 B站介绍视频

https://www.bilibili.com/video/BV1H44y1u75P/

Beta版 B站介绍视频

https://www.bilibili.com/video/BV1z34y1Y77Q/

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/929512.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

传输层TCP_三次握手四次挥手的过程

三次握手四次挥手 三次握手 三次握手

光伏气象仿真系统的重要性

聊气象仿真系统的重要性之前先给大家推荐绿虫的仿真系统,绿虫可以获取到精准的气象数据,对接了国内气象站数据库,可以智能的匹配距离最近的,获取到最新最准的数据,下面给大家讲讲重要性。 一、提升发电效率方面&#x…

高阶数据结构--并查集--Java

一、并查集原理 在一些应用问题中,需要将n个不同的元素划分成一些不相交的集合。开始时,每个元素自成一个单元素集 合,然后按一定的规律将归于同一组元素的集合合并。在此过程中要反复用到查询某一个元素归属于那个集 合的运算。适合于描述这…

SpringMVC ——(1)

1.SpringMVC请求流程 1.1 SpringMVC请求处理流程分析 Spring MVC框架也是⼀个基于请求驱动的Web框架,并且使⽤了前端控制器模式(是⽤来提供⼀个集中的请求处理机制,所有的请求都将由⼀个单⼀的处理程序处理来进⾏设计,再根据请求…

Kube-Prometheus-Stack安装时初始化导入自定义Grafana dashboards

获取Grafana dashboards的JSON文件 这里是获取已经编辑好的Grafana dashboards的JSON文件;以便内置到Kube-Prometheus-Stack的helm charts的安装zip文件中。 编辑自定义dashboards JSON文件 获取dashboards JSON文件模板 其实Kube-Prometheus-Stack内部本身已经内…

手机租赁系统开发全攻略 创新服务助力企业智能转型

内容概要 在当今数字化飞速发展的时代,“手机租赁系统开发”正逐渐成为企业智能转型的必然选择。这一过程并不简单,但关键流程的解析将帮助企业理清思路。首先,了解需求和目标是基础,之后制定详细计划和流程图,让整件…

中安证件OCR识别技术助力鸿蒙生态:智能化证件识别新体验

在数字化和智能化的浪潮中,伴随国产化战略的深入推进,国产操作系统和软件生态的建设逐渐走向成熟。鸿蒙操作系统(HarmonyOS Next)作为华为推出的重要操作系统,凭借其开放、灵活和高效的特点,正在加速在多个…

Python_Flask03

这篇文章主要介绍的是数据库的增删改查操作,无多余好说的。 from flask import Flask from flask_sqlalchemy import SQLAlchemy from sqlalchemy import text from flask_migrate import Migrateapp Flask(__name__)# 本地基础信息的主机名 HOSTNAME "127.0…

Flink问题总结

目录 1、Flink 的四大特征(基石) 2、Flink 中都有哪些 Source,哪些 Sink,哪些算子(方法) 3、什么是侧道输出流,有什么用途 4、Flink 中两个流如何合并为一个流 5、Flink 中两个流如何 join 6、Flink 中都有哪些 window,什么是滑动,滚动窗口 7、flink 中都有哪些…

Q、K、V怎样学习到不同的特性;注意力机制和自注意力区别

目录 Q、K、V怎样学习到不同的特性 注意力机制和自注意力区别 Q、K、V怎样学习到不同的特性 Q = XW_Q:Query向量表示“我想要找什么”,通过输入向量X与权重矩阵W_Q的乘积得到。K = XW_K:Key向量表示“我有什么”,通过输入向量X与权重矩阵W_K的乘积得到。V = XW_V:Value向…

MySQL 入门大全:常用函数

🧑 博主简介:CSDN博客专家,历代文学网(PC端可以访问:https://literature.sinhy.com/#/literature?__c1000,移动端可微信小程序搜索“历代文学”)总架构师,15年工作经验,…

Python酷库之旅-第三方库Pandas(259)

目录 一、用法精讲 1226、pandas.tseries.offsets.Week.name属性 1226-1、语法 1226-2、参数 1226-3、功能 1226-4、返回值 1226-5、说明 1226-6、用法 1226-6-1、数据准备 1226-6-2、代码示例 1226-6-3、结果输出 1227、pandas.tseries.offsets.Week.rule_code属性…

《操作系统 - 清华大学》6 -5:局部页面置换算法:改进的时钟页面置换算法

文章目录 1. 改进的时钟置换算法的工作原理2. 改进的时钟置换算法示例 1. 改进的时钟置换算法的工作原理 Clock 算法使用页表项中很重要的 access bit 来表明这个页的访问信息,但需要注意,读和写都是访问,并没有区分到底是读还是写&#xff0…

【六足机器人】03步态算法

温馨提示:此部分内容需要较强的数学能力,包括但不限于矩阵运算、坐标变换、数学几何。 一、数学知识 1.1 正逆运动学(几何法) 逆运动学解算函数 // 逆运动学-->计算出三个角度 void inverse_caculate(double x, double y, …

【WRF后处理】WRF时区(UTC)需转化为北京时间(CST)!!!

目录 WRF运行时间标准注意事项-本地时区问题 输入数据:ERA5时间标准ERA5数据和WRF模型需要转换为北京时间!!!北京时间(CST)与协调世界时(UTC)的关系转换方法 参考 WRF运行时间标准 …

如何撰写标准操作流程(SOP):9个快速步骤

要了解一个公司日常的实际运营情况,只需查看他们的标准操作流程(SOP)即可。 尽管SOP在任何成功组织中都扮演着至关重要的角色,但它们往往声名不佳。 人们通常认为,这些针对日常任务的详细指令只是为了限制员工的灵活性…

InfluxDB 集成 Grafana

将InfluxDB集成到Grafana进行详细配置通常包括以下几个步骤:安装与配置InfluxDB、安装与配置Grafana、在Grafana中添加InfluxDB数据源以及创建和配置仪表板。以下是一个详细的配置指南: 一、安装与配置InfluxDB 下载与安装: 从InfluxDB的官…

SpringBoot项目启动报错-Slf4j日志相关类找不到

天行健,君子以自强不息;地势坤,君子以厚德载物。 每个人都有惰性,但不断学习是好好生活的根本,共勉! 文章均为学习整理笔记,分享记录为主,如有错误请指正,共同学习进步。…

AI新动向:豆包文生图升级,文心一言领先市场

在今日的AI资讯中,我们关注到了几个重要的行业动态,其中包括字节跳动AI助手豆包的功能升级,以及百度文心一言在生成式AI市场的领先地位。 字节跳动旗下的智能AI助手豆包近期对其文生图能力进行了显著提升,用户现在可以通过一键操…

企业网双核心交换机实现冗余和负载均衡(MSTP+VRRP)

MSTP(多生成树协议) 通过创建多个VLAN实例,将原有的STP、RSTP升级,避免单一VLAN阻塞后导致带宽的浪费,通过将VLAN数据与实例绑定,有效提升网络速率。 VRRP(虚拟路由冗余协议) 用…